The M Series delivers high-performance plating thickness measurement for the smallest features, using advanced poly-capillary optics that focus the x-ray beam down to 7.5μm FWHM. It includes a 140x high-magnification camera with enhanced digital zoom, paired with a secondary macro camera for easy navigation. The high-precision programmable X-Y stage enables multi-point measurements, with automatic pattern recognition and 2D mapping for surface topography analysis. The standard setup features 15μm optics, a high-resolution LSDD detector, and a programmable X-Y stage. Due to its close focal distance, samples must be flat.

The B Series is a basic XRF measurement system with a top-down design for easy operation. It features a fixed sample stage, requiring users to manually align the test position using video imaging. The sample chamber is similar to the P Series but without a programmable X-Y stage. The system includes a fixed collimator, fixed-focus camera, SDD detector, and a durable micro-focus X-ray tube. Notably, the B Series can be upgraded with additional collimators or a variable-focus camera to enhance analytical flexibility.
